Stone Driveway Construction in Longmont, CO
Stone driveway construction involves creating durable and attractive driveways using natural stone materials such as flagstone, cobblestone, or setts. This service covers a variety of projects, including new driveway installations, driveway repairs, and enhancements to improve curb appeal. Homeowners typically seek information about the different types of stone available, the installation process, and how the finished driveway will complement their property’s overall style. Understanding the durability, maintenance requirements, and cost considerations can help property owners make informed decisions before requesting construction services.
Before initiating a stone driveway project, property owners usually want to know about the surface’s suitability for their property’s climate and traffic levels, as well as the expected lifespan of different stone types. It's also helpful to consider the drainage and foundation requirements to ensure proper installation and longevity. Clarifying these details can assist in selecting the best materials and design options to meet both aesthetic preferences and functional needs for a long-lasting, visually appealing driveway.

Stone Driveway Construction Questions
What types of stone are suitable for driveways? Common options include granite, limestone, and flagstone, offering durability and aesthetic appeal for driveway surfaces.
How thick should a stone driveway be? Typically, a thickness of 4 to 6 inches is recommended to support vehicle weight and ensure longevity.
Are stone driveways easy to maintain? Yes, regular raking and occasional refilling of loose stones help keep the driveway even and attractive.
Can a stone driveway be installed on any property? Most properties with stable ground can accommodate stone driveway installation, but site conditions may influence the process.
